Ordinals
beta
Sat 1276748768684951
decimal
300699.1268684951
degree
0°90699′315″1268684951‴
percentile
60.79756048044644%
name
eupfuvbbutm
cycle
0
epoch
1
period
149
block
300699
offset
1268684951
timestamp
2014-05-14 13:48:27 UTC
rarity
common
prev
next